ASP进阶秘籍:站长学院实战技巧全维度剖析
|
ASP(Active Server Pages)作为早期的服务器端脚本语言,虽然在现代开发中逐渐被更先进的技术所取代,但在许多遗留系统和特定应用场景中仍然具有重要价值。对于站长而言,掌握ASP进阶技巧能够显著提升网站管理与功能实现的效率。
2026AI生成内容,仅供参考 在实际应用中,站长需要熟悉ASP的基本结构和语法,包括如何使用VBScript或JScript编写动态页面。同时,理解ASP对象模型,如Request、Response、Server、Session和Application等,是构建高效交互式网页的关键。数据库操作是ASP应用的核心部分。通过ADO(ActiveX Data Objects)组件,可以实现对数据库的增删改查操作。合理使用连接字符串和SQL语句,能够有效提升数据处理的性能和安全性。 安全问题是站长不可忽视的方面。ASP程序容易受到注入攻击、跨站脚本等威胁,因此需要严格过滤用户输入,并采用合适的错误处理机制。合理配置服务器权限和文件访问控制也是保障系统安全的重要手段。 性能优化同样是站长需要关注的重点。通过减少不必要的数据库查询、使用缓存机制以及优化代码结构,可以显著提高ASP应用的响应速度和用户体验。 在实际项目中,站长应结合具体需求,灵活运用ASP的各种功能模块。例如,利用Session对象实现用户状态管理,或通过Application对象进行全局变量存储。这些实践技巧能帮助站长更好地应对复杂的网站开发任务。 随着技术的不断发展,ASP虽已不再是主流,但其核心思想和设计理念依然值得学习。对于希望深入了解Web开发基础的站长来说,ASP进阶技巧仍然是一个宝贵的资源。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

